Join on WhatsApp
Get the latest updates directly on WhatsApp – motivation, news & more!
Healthy soil is the foundation of any thriving garden. While many people focus on compost or fertilizers to improve their soil, few realize that certain flowers can do just as much good — and look beautiful while doing it. These flowers not only brighten your garden with vibrant colors but also play a behind-the-scenes role in revitalizing the earth beneath them. Whether by fixing nitrogen, attracting beneficial insects, or improving soil structure, these nine flowers contribute significantly to soil health as they bloom.

1. Borage (Borago officinalis)
Borage is more than just a pretty blue flower; it’s a powerful soil ally. As it grows, it pulls up nutrients like calcium and potassium from deep within the soil and stores them in its leaves. When the plant dies back or is used as mulch, those nutrients are released into the topsoil, making them accessible to other plants. Borage also attracts pollinators and beneficial insects that help manage pests naturally.
2. Calendula (Calendula officinalis)
Often referred to as pot marigold, calendula has natural anti-fungal properties that support soil health. As it blooms, it improves biodiversity in the garden, attracting beneficial insects and improving microbial activity in the soil. Its roots release compounds that can deter root-knot nematodes, helping protect your vegetable beds.
3. Clover (Trifolium spp.)
Clover is a classic cover crop known for its nitrogen-fixing abilities. Its roots host beneficial bacteria that convert atmospheric nitrogen into a form plants can use, reducing the need for synthetic fertilizers. When clover is used as a living mulch or green manure, it enriches the soil while also preventing erosion and suppressing weeds.
4. Sunflowers (Helianthus annuus)
Sunflowers are natural soil miners. Their deep roots can break up compacted soil and draw up trace minerals that are often out of reach for shallower-rooted plants. After they bloom, sunflowers can be chopped and left as mulch to return those nutrients to the surface. Their strong root systems also improve soil aeration and water penetration.
5. Lupines (Lupinus spp.)
Lupines are part of the legume family and, like clover, fix nitrogen into the soil. These tall, colorful blooms not only add vertical beauty to any garden but also enhance soil fertility. As they decompose, their organic matter boosts soil structure and nutrient content, particularly in poor or sandy soils.
6. Marigolds (Tagetes spp.)
Marigolds are famous for their pest-repelling abilities, but they also contribute to healthier soil. They secrete natural compounds from their roots that help suppress soil-borne pests such as nematodes. These secretions can also encourage beneficial microbial activity, which helps improve nutrient cycling and soil vitality.
7. Yarrow (Achillea millefolium)
Yarrow has a reputation as a healer—both in folklore and in the garden. Its deep roots break up compacted soil and help improve drainage. The plant accumulates nutrients like phosphorus and potassium, which are released back into the soil as the plant decays. Yarrow also attracts pollinators and predatory insects, balancing the garden ecosystem.
8. Nasturtiums (Tropaeolum majus)
Nasturtiums are often grown for their edible flowers and peppery leaves, but they also benefit soil health. Their sprawling growth habit acts as a living mulch, shading the soil, suppressing weeds, and reducing moisture loss. As they decompose, they return organic matter to the soil, improving its texture and fertility.
9. Sweet Alyssum (Lobularia maritima)
This low-growing flower is a favorite for edging beds, but it does more than just look good. Sweet alyssum attracts hoverflies and parasitic wasps, both of which help manage aphid populations. Healthier plants mean less chemical intervention and better soil quality over time. Its root system helps stabilize loose soil and prevent erosion, especially on slopes.
Conclusion
Incorporating flowers that improve soil health is a natural and beautiful way to create a thriving garden. These blooms work silently underground, enhancing nutrient availability, improving structure, and supporting beneficial soil life. Whether you’re gardening for food, flowers, or sustainability, choosing species that heal and feed the soil as they bloom is a smart, eco-friendly move. Try mixing a few of these varieties into your garden beds and enjoy the dual benefits of vibrant color and fertile soil.